Output 8b8273871e181220ec68830f022d01efb71d00f3b5538e8093b39f803c57fd17:1

value
699966899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66875915610c615ade2d478f22a90630f30116d OP_EQUAL
address
MTSqySLrN7pcek623Ga8GPYnqJ83MHH8VR
transaction
8b8273871e181220ec68830f022d01efb71d00f3b5538e8093b39f803c57fd17
spent
true